I live near Milwaukee and have a large (30 X 30) deck on the second floor. There are no trees anywhere near so the area gets sun from early morning until about 5 PM.


We have been here for 4 years. The first two years, I had great looking petunia's in window boxes. The past 2 years sucked. They got spindly looking and always seemed dry. I am going to try mini petunia's this year as I heard they do better in the heat.

Any other hardy plants that anyone can recommend?

    Did you pinch back the petunias? When I lived in the city I had 30 foot of porch boxes...and they did really well IF I deadheaded and really kept up the watering. Dwarf snapdragons and Gazania worked well too. You might have to mulch too if it gets that hot. I always added peat and bags of manure to the soil too.
